  • 1 Paul’s Ministry to the Gentiles For this reason, I, Paul, the prisoner of Christ Jesus on behalf of you Gentiles — 
  • 2 you have heard, haven’t you, about the administration of God’s grace that he gave to me for you?
  • 3 The mystery was made known to me by revelation, as I have briefly written above.
  • 4 By reading this you are able to understand my insight into the mystery of Christ.
  • 5 This was not made known to people Lit to the sons of men in other generations as it is now revealed to his holy apostles and prophets by the Spirit:
  • 6 The Gentiles are coheirs, members of the same body, and partners in the promise in Christ Jesus through the gospel.
  • 7 I was made a servant of this gospel by the gift of God’s grace that was given to me by the working of his power.
  • 8 This grace was given to me — the least of all the saints — to proclaim to the Gentiles the incalculable riches of Christ,
  • 9 and to shed light for all about the administration of the mystery hidden for ages in God who created all things.
  • 10 This is so that God’s multi-faceted wisdom may now be made known through the church to the rulers and authorities in the heavens.
  • 11 This is according to his eternal purpose accomplished in Christ Jesus our Lord.
  • 12 In him we have boldness and confident access through faith in him. Or through his faithfulness
  • 13 So then I ask you not to be discouraged over my afflictions on your behalf, for they are your glory.
  • 14 Prayer for Spiritual Power For this reason I kneel before the Father Other mss add of our Lord Jesus Christ
  • 15 from whom every family in heaven and on earth is named.
  • 16 I pray that he may grant you, according to the riches of his glory, to be strengthened with power in your inner being through his Spirit,
  • 17 and that Christ may dwell in your hearts through faith. I pray that you, being rooted and firmly established in love,
  • 18 may be able to comprehend with all the saints what is the length and width, height and depth of God’s love,
  • 19 and to know Christ’s love that surpasses knowledge, so that you may be filled with all the fullness of God.
  • 20 Now to him who is able to do above and beyond all that we ask or think according to the power that works in us — 
  • 21 to him be glory in the church and in Christ Jesus to all generations, forever and ever. Amen.
